Definition of Graduates

noun

  1. A person who is recognized by a university as having completed the requirements of a degree studied at the institution.

    "If the government wants graduates to stay in the country they should offer more incentives."

  2. A person who is recognized by a high school as having completed the requirements of a course of study at the school.
  3. A person who is recognized as having completed any level of education.
  4. A graduated (marked) cup or other container, thus fit for measuring.

verb

  1. To be recognized by a school or university as having completed the requirements of a degree studied at the institution.

    "The man graduated in 1967."

  2. To be certified as having earned a degree from; to graduate from (an institution).

    "Trisha graduated college."

  3. To certify (a student) as having earned a degree

    "Indiana University graduated the student."

  4. To mark (something) with degrees; to divide into regular steps or intervals, as the scale of a thermometer, a scheme of punishment or rewards, etc.
  5. To change gradually.

    "sandstone which graduates into gneiss; carnelian sometimes graduates into quartz"
